Asad Liaqat is a Data Scientist at Meta Superintelligence Labs, where he develops safety evaluations to determine whether large-scale AI systems are ready for deployment, and advises leadership on the risks and mitigations needed to address them. Before focusing on AI safety, he was a Research Scientist studying the economics of digital platforms, leading work on digital welfare, health misinformation, financial inclusion, and ad market competition.

Asad holds a PhD in Public Policy (Economics) from Harvard University and a BA in Political Economy and Philosophy from Williams College. His research has appeared in the American Economic Review: Insights and American Political Science Review, and has been covered by media outlets such as the Washington Post and Dawn Pakistan.

Asad also co-founded Beaj Education, a social enterprise using technology to expand access to quality education for underserved youth, where he now serves as an Advisor. He joins PxD’s Advisory Board bringing expertise at the intersection of AI, economics, and social impact, and a commitment to ensuring that frontier technology serves those who need it most.
